The UN Future Summit: A Path Forward or Stalled Progress?
The UN Future Summit aims to establish a 'Pact for the Future' to advance the 2030 Agenda. Proposed reforms focus on the UN Security Council, international financial systems, and measuring prosperity beyond GDP.
The US is pushing for greater representation for African nations and small states, yet fundamental reforms face resistance from industrialized countries like Germany. This impasse is compounded by a lack of concrete implementation strategies, leaving developing nations and civil society demanding more influence.
As Secretary-General António Guterres seeks global support for this vision, the slow pace of reform amidst a rapidly evolving world raises concerns about the effectiveness of the proposed plans. The path to achieving these ambitious goals remains uncertain, highlighting the need for genuine commitment and collaboration.
